Demographics of The Faroe Islands - Population By Island

Population By Island

Name Area Inhabitants People per km² Main places Regions
Streymoy 373.5 21,717 57.4 Tórshavn and Vestmanna Tórshavn and rest of Streymoy
Eysturoy 286.3 10,738 37 Fuglafjørður and Runavík North Eysturoy and South Eysturoy
Vágar 177.6 2,856 15.7 Míðvágur and Sørvágur Vágar
Suðuroy 166 5,074 30.9 Tvøroyri and Vágur Suðuroy
Sandoy 112.1 1,428 12.4 Sandur Sandoy
Borðoy 95 5,030 52.4 Klaksvík Klaksvík and rest of northern Faroes (Norðoyar)
Viðoy 41 605 15 Viðareiði Norðoyar
Kunoy 35.5 135 3.8 Kunoy Norðoyar
Kalsoy 30.9 136 4.8 Mikladalur and Húsar Norðoyar
Svínoy 27.4 58 2.7 Svínoy Norðoyar
Fugloy 11.2 46 4 Kirkja Norðoyar
Nólsoy 10.3 262 26.1 Nólsoy Streymoy
Mykines 10.3 19 2 Mykines Vágar
Skúvoy 10 61 5.7 Skúvoy Sandoy
Hestur 6.1 40 7.1 Hestur Streymoy
Stóra Dímun 2.7 7 1.9 Dímun Sandoy
Koltur 2.5 2 0.8 Koltur Streymoy
Lítla Dímun 0.8 0 0 Sandoy
